Job Summary:

An opportunity exists for an experienced ecologist to join a successful and expanding team, playing a key role in ensuring the business continues to go from strength to strength.  Our client offers environmental planning and design consultancy services so as a principal ecologist, you would be providing ecological consultancy services as part of a wider multidisciplinary team.

Responsibilities / Accountabilities:

Our client are keen to maintain senior level input to all projects so you will be spending a significant part of your week completing chargeable objectives.  You will also play an important role supporting the current partner in securing local work and meeting other business development objectives, whilst managing multidisciplinary projects and providing assistance to other project managers and team members as appropriate.

 

Importantly, you will be responsible for ensuring all ecological technical content being delivered is correct and sound and is appropriate to relevant legislation, policy or good practice.

 

As part of our client’s culture, they like to ensure that senior team members keep a hand in with ecological surveys so there will be some opportunity to get out into the field and undertake surveys. 

 

Qualifications / Experience:

In addition to a relevant degree and proven ecological consultancy experience, an ability to demonstrate effective project management and client care are essential to be successful in this role.  

You will have proven experience of winning and managing complex multidisciplinary projects and a track record of building strong relationships with both clients and colleagues.  As the team is in an expansion phase, experience of winning repeat business and pursuing new client prospects is crucial.  As the team continues to develop, experience of successful staff management and mentoring junior team members will also be an essential asset for this role.
